Insurance Requirements: Escondido vs Oceanside
How do insurance requirements rules compare between Escondido, CA and Oceanside, CA?
Escondido has fewer restrictions than Oceanside.
Escondido, CA
San Diego County
Escondido STR operators must carry minimum $500,000 liability insurance per Escondido Municipal Code Title 19 short-term rental ordinance. Proof required at permit application.

San Diego County
Oceanside STR operators must maintain adequate liability insurance under Chapter 24. Property owners should verify that their insurance covers short-term rental activities. Platform host protection programs may not fully substitute for owner's insurance.

Escondido FAQ
Does Airbnb's AirCover satisfy Escondido's insurance requirement?
Generally yes — Airbnb's $1M Host Liability Insurance meets the $500,000 minimum. VRBO's $1M Liability Insurance also qualifies. Keep proof of active host status with your permit file.
Will my homeowners insurance cover short-term rental guests?
Usually no. Most homeowners and landlord policies exclude transient commercial occupancy. Request a short-term rental endorsement or a dedicated STR policy from your carrier.
Oceanside FAQ
Do I need special insurance for my Oceanside STR?
Yes. Standard homeowners insurance often excludes STR activities. Verify coverage with your insurer or obtain specialized STR insurance.
How much insurance should I carry?
The California Department of Insurance recommends at least $1 million in liability coverage for STR operations.
Does Airbnb insurance cover me?
Platform host protection provides some coverage but may not fully protect you. Having your own liability insurance is recommended.
